(Suggest an Edit or Addition)According to Wikipedia, Maximilian Schwedler was a German flutist, flute maker and music editor and historian. He was influential as Germany's last major advocate for the conical-bore flute, for which he made many improvements. In 1898 he received a patent for the Reformflöte "System Schwedler-Kruspe" , also known as the Reform flute.
